Description of Job

The Structural Trades I / Building Maintenance position is in located in Region 1, Maintenance Section 5 in Aurora. Maintenance Section 5 exists to provide the best possible work environment by performing all the various repairs, improvements modifications and additions to 155 buildings at 38 maintenance sites in 14 counties as well as maintaining, repairing or replacing all building equipment in Region 1.

About the Position :

This position will ensure adequate performance of heating and air conditioning systems, fuel systems, flooring (carpet, tile, concrete), roofs (shingle and metal), doors, windows, locks, electrical, plumbing, mechanical, and other related trades work.

Your duties and responsibilities will include, but are not limited to, the following :

  • Maintain building key and lock systems, key records, key by code, installing / repairing locks, rekeying / master keying locks.
  • Assist in the installation of garage doors; measure and repair all @types of doors such as man-doors, overhead garage door, electric garage door openers and man-door closures.
  • Install or repair 1 / 4" to 6" pipe using copper, galvanized, black and plastic pipe.
  • Assist with remodeling of offices, additions to buildings and new construction.
  • Assist with installation or repair of above ground fuel tanks, fuel pumps and piping waste oil tanks placement and building secondary containment, and repair of different heaters.
  • Perform snow removal in parking lots and sidewalks using snow shovels, and light to heavy duty equipment.
  • Clean offices, dust, vacuum, wash windows, clean blinds, rest rooms, mop, wax and strip floors; wash walls, disinfect urinals, toilets, sinks, mirrors, paint offices; and perform other related custodial duties.
  • Maintain records of all maintenance and repair work utilizing computer systems.
  • Other job duties as assigned.

Work Environment :

  • Primarily 7 : 00 am - 3 : 30 pm work hours, Monday-Friday
  • Exposure to loud noise
  • Exposure to fumes, caustic chemicals, odors, gasses, dusts, etc. that may affect breathing, eyes and skin
  • Required to use appropriate personal protective equipment as appropriate, which CDOT provides
  • Required to work with chemicals and cleaning products
  • Use of ladders and scissor lifts for heights of approximately 10 - 20'
  • Occasionally lift or team lift 50+ lbs.
  • Required to use various hand and power tools
  • Required to operate CDOT vehicles
  • Required to work snow deployment requires snow shift schedule
  • May be required to attend out of town trainings, work out of town, work on other patrols, work above 10,000 feet
  • May be required to work on other patrols, in other sections, nights, and in high volume traffic situations
  • Must be willing and be physically able to work in extreme temperatures (hot and cold), variable weather conditions
  • Required to use computers to accomplish everyday work duties
  • The average work week is 40 hours a week, with periodic overtime due to emergencies or inclement weather
